For the benefit of newbies, you don’t want a 1BR at BWV. At BWV 1BR have sleeping surfaces for only 4 people. A BWV studio has sleeping spaces for 5 people. So don’t worry about booking 1BR at BWV. No, no, no, no need to even consider it.
 
The notion behind 1 bedrooms was not sleeping more people but double the space and providing amenities not in a studio, like the full kitchen and washer/dryer.

For us, that is why we book them...we like having the space. We only do studios if there are one or two people...any more than that, its a 1 bedroom...more than 4 and its a 2 bedroom!
The fact that it’s double the space is why it’s double the points 😆

The fact that it’s double the space is why it’s double the points 😆

Who has done a points per sqft analysis for value?

If you go back to the POS from some of the original resorts that is exactly how it was determined.

It’s Exhibit A in the documents. And that is how it continues to be determined.

So yes, square footage is the main factor in how the points are determined for those rooms.
